If your stomach wasn't turned by the sight of what goes into Turkey Twizzlers, as shown on the Channel Four programme 'Jamie Oliver's School Dinners,' it might be by the news that sales for the turkey-based processed product are up 30 per cent on last year, as reported by BBCOnline. The Soil Association has compiled a league table of how much is spent on primary school dinner ingredients in England's 143 local education authorities. The Guardian reported that the London boroughs of Kensington and Chelsea and Wandsworth allocated 70 pence per head on ingredients. The lowest figure, 27 pence, was given by Wokingham but this was later disputed by the local education authority.

American-style 'fat camps' were being set up over the Easter holiday to help combat Scotland's worsening levels of childhood obesity, The Scotsman reported.

Meanwhile, according to The Sun, if you want children to eat vegetables, don't feed them beige-coloured processed foods or rusks when they are babies. The paper said a Birmingham University study found that children prefer foods of the same colour, which could explain why they reject green vegetables for crisps and chips.
